Browse Source

Some setting access fixes

I still need to figure out why the tests fail..
sh4nks 11 years ago
parent
commit
205fcc3472
2 changed files with 3 additions and 3 deletions
  1. 2 2
      flaskbb/forum/models.py
  2. 1 1
      flaskbb/utils/helpers.py

+ 2 - 2
flaskbb/forum/models.py

@@ -10,7 +10,7 @@
 """
 from datetime import datetime, timedelta
 
-from flask import current_app, url_for, abort
+from flask import url_for, abort
 
 from flaskbb.extensions import db
 from flaskbb.utils.helpers import slugify, get_categories_and_forums, get_forums
@@ -346,7 +346,7 @@ class Topic(db.Model):
                            a new post in the topic.
         """
         read_cutoff = None
-        if ['TRACKER_LENGTH'] > 0:
+        if flaskbb_config['TRACKER_LENGTH'] > 0:
             read_cutoff = datetime.utcnow() - timedelta(
                 days=flaskbb_config['TRACKER_LENGTH'])
 

+ 1 - 1
flaskbb/utils/helpers.py

@@ -201,7 +201,7 @@ def mark_online(user_id, guest=False):
     Ref: http://flask.pocoo.org/snippets/71/
     """
     now = int(time.time())
-    expires = now + (current_app.config['ONLINE_LAST_MINUTES'] * 60) + 10
+    expires = now + (flaskbb_config['ONLINE_LAST_MINUTES'] * 60) + 10
     if guest:
         all_users_key = 'online-guests/%d' % (now // 60)
         user_key = 'guest-activity/%s' % user_id